This banner is not a clean as the previous design. While the font is the same, the letters are thicker and have less negative space between them. Also, the image on this banner has a lot more going on. There's an opposing player, a ball in flight, and fans in the background nearly the length of the banner. The previous one had Denard's helmet, his shoulder pad/number and a patch of green. Everything else was negative space.
Finally, MGOBLOG is right justified on this banner. So you're taking in said image first, and then reading the title since you're brain is trained to scan left to right. The left justified version felt more natural.
For me it's the difference between walking into an Apple Store and a Meijer's.
